Rounder Records: A Historic Record Label for Americana and Bluegrass Music
Rounder Records is a Nashville-based record label that has been in the music industry for over 50 years. It is one of the world's most historic Americana and bluegrass record labels, known for its high-quality roots-based music. Along with respected label Sugar Hill, Rounder continues to raise the bar for authentic American music.
The company was founded in 1970 by Ken Irwin, Bill Nowlin, and Marian Leighton-Levy. They started as a small independent label that focused on traditional folk music from New England. However, they soon expanded their repertoire to include other genres such as blues, bluegrass, Cajun, and zydeco.
Over the years, Rounder Records has released critically acclaimed offerings from iconic artists such as Gregg Allman, Steve Martin & Edie Brickell, Rush and Vince Gill’s Time Jumpers. The label also promotes promising talents like Sierra Hull, I’m With Her Ruston Kelly Pokey LaFarge The SteelDrivers Susto among others.
One of Rounder's most significant contributions to American music is its role in popularizing bluegrass outside of its Appalachian roots. In the early 1980s when mainstream country was dominated by pop-infused sounds; Rounder helped bring back traditional bluegrass with releases from artists like J.D Crowe & The New South and Tony Rice Unit.
